The BMSS Annual Meeting takes place this year with a new format and a classic seaside venue.

The meeting program has been designed to appeal to a wide range of users of mass spectrometers in academia, industry and hospitals.

The conference begins on Monday evening with opening lectures from Scott McLuckey – Purdue University, Indiana and Johnny Ball, one of TV’s greatest mathematicians – with a Welcome Mixer following .

The conference format on Tuesday and Wednesday consists of a plenary (Leigh Anderson - Plasma Proteome Institute, Washington D.C.) followed by separation into two parallel sessions of defined themes.

New innovations for 2013 include the afternoon Panel Discussions – one involving the delivery (or lack of) of biomarker discovery –the second, a seasoned debate on the future of immunoassay in clinical analysis, and the third – a debate on the future directions of Ambient Mass Spectrometry. All three feature industry leaders as panellists – a lively argument is guaranteed!

A full three hours is then devoted to the Poster Session, with posters classified by session title – with impressive cash prizes.

The Conference dinner will take place in the same venue, with Eastbourne’s finest offerings in the evening.

On Wednesday, after the early-morning swim in the sea, the conference continues with two parallel sessions and a special mass spectrometry training session intended for biomedical and clinical scientists, culminating in the closing plenary lecture presented by John Langley (University of Southampton) with poster prize presentation, at 16.00.
